holiday online e-cards

Want to be eco-friendly this holiday season? Hate the taste of stamps? Well, I have an excellent option for you! Why not send a custom e-card for your holiday greetings this year? Let My Design Booth create a custom graphic that you can upload to your favorite online paperless stationer. Or, you can choose from our 2010 Holiday Collection. What a chic and trendy way to send your holiday wishes to your friends and family or even business associates. 

I am in love, love, love with these online companies: Paperless Post, Cocodot, and Pingg. Each come with an animated envelope that opens to reveal your special card. Paperless Post offers a 2nd side for a personal message. And Cocodot and Pingg both have options to print your e-card creations to send via snail mail.

A Wax Free October

I was invited by Neil Bernhart to make a logo for the inaugural launch of his charitable site, Octobeardfest. From the site: “What is this all about, you ask? Quick answer: Grow a beard in the month of October to help raise funds and support for cancer research. We’re all about raising funds for cancer research as well as raising awareness and showing support. If there’s one way a guy can get attention, it’s to grow some sort of beard for a whole month. You are almost certain to get a reaction out of people; some will hate it and some will love it. Either way, you’ve got their attention.” 


I am so honored to be involved in this project. Please visit the site and help spread the word and see if we can raise some funds and awareness. GROW SOME [facial hair] & SHOW SOME [support]. Here is the logo.
